Warning Signs You Need Drywall Water Damage Repair
Don’t ignore these warning signs – they can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Catching the problem early saves you money and prevents bigger issues down the line.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you’ve noticed a persistent musty smell in your home, it could be a sign of water damage. Our team is here to help you identify the source of the problem and provide a solution.
Warped or Bulging Drywall
Warped or bulging drywall is a clear s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an for repair.
Water Stains or Discoloration
Water stains or discoloration on your walls or ceiling are a clear sign of water damage. Our team is here to help you identify the root cause and provide a solution.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an for repair.
Soft or Spongy Drywall
Soft or spongy drywall is a clear sign of water damage. Our team will assess the damage and provide a plan for repair.
Water Damage in Attics or Basements
Water damage in attics or basements can be a sign of a larger issue. Our team is here to help you identify the root cause and provide a solution.
Drywall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a bathroom | Yes | No | You can easily fix a small leak with basic plumbing tools. |
| Burst pipe in a basement | No | Yes | A burst pipe needs immediate attention to prevent water damage and safety hazards. |
| Water damage in an attic | No | Yes | Water damage in an attic need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Soft or spongy drywall | No | Yes | Soft or spongy drywall needs professional repair to prevent further damage and safety hazards. |
| Water stains or discoloration | No | Yes | Water stains or discoloration need professional assessment and repair to prevent further damage. |
| Persistent musty odors | No | Yes | Persistent musty odors need professional assessment and repair to prevent further damage and safety hazards. |
With drywall water damage repair, there are some situations where DIY might be okay, but others where it’s best to call a professional. Our team is here to help you find out the best course of action for your specific situation.

What are the warning signs of water damage in drywall?
The warning signs of water damage in drywall include musty odors, warping or bulging drywall, water stains or discoloration, peeling paint or wallpaper, and soft or spongy drywall.
